Transaction 59968a51f32d6a7201f216c69001798812c1110f19f8e24c5219ae6386b55981
2 Input
2 Outputs
- 59968a51f32d6a7201f216c69001798812c1110f19f8e24c5219ae6386b55981:0
- 59968a51f32d6a7201f216c69001798812c1110f19f8e24c5219ae6386b55981:1
value 1000000
address mgkkPKbStAgAaiwx4bTCQKAX7WM3Y1jBee
value 545935
address 2NGDnSYWMPY1mZCre69wWWgqV1T2wryAXNV